East Holmes Veterinary Clinic in Berlin, Ohio, is looking for a Registered Veterinary Technician to join our team. We're a multi-doctor, mixed animal practice where you'll have the opportunity to work with everything from dogs and cats to livestock, production animals, pocket pets, birds, and reptiles.
Our recently renovated main office gives our team access to a broad range of laboratory and diagnostic technology, including digital and dental radiography, ultrasound, a TCI machine, Zoetis Imagyst, and in-house IDEXX blood and urinary analyzers. We also operate a boarding facility and work closely with several rescue groups and humane societies.
